Pizzeria all turca
![Pizzeria all turca Pizzeria all turca](https://cdn.ipernity.com/109/18/11/3401811.82fcfea8.640.jpg?r2)
![](https://s.ipernity.com/T/L/z.gif)
This restaurant in Usküdar, Istanbul, was a great discovery.
Lahmacun is "usually made up of a round, thin piece of dough topped with minced meat (most commonly beef and lamb). Lahmacun is often sprinkled with lemon juice, and then served rolled up with pickles or other vegetables, including tomatoes, peppers and onions." See: en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Lahmacun
